The Bore spacing on all the M103/M104 6's is exactly the same. Right now I have a 3.2 head bolted on a 2.6 block (it needed a place to live for a bit). As far as valve size is concerned, I can see why the 2.8 M104 is de-stroked but not de-bored. At 88.5mm on my M104.980, if it was running ANY smaller bore size you'd have to eyebrow the top of the bores to clear the valves, putting the 3.2 head on the 2.6 was a joke. You can reach your finger down the exhaust track and feel the itty bitty bore of the 2.6 hitting where my valves would have been.
IIRC all the M102's also share the same bore spacing albeit it different than the 6ers. Idk how close it is to the M117/M119 ballpark though, if it is.
